Pushilin dismissed the government of the DPR

The head of the DPR, Denis Pushilin, dismissed the government of the republic, this is stated in the corresponding decree.

“Announce the resignation of the government of the DPR,” reads the text of the decree signed by Pushilin.

Among other things, Prime Minister Alexander Ananchenko was dismissed.

Earlier it was reported that Pushilin offered Ananchenko a new position – to lead the development of the public sector. Pushilin also submitted his candidacy for the post of prime minister to the People’s Council of the DPR.
